BUSINESSES - WHAT TO KNOW
It is just as important for every business to plan for fires and emergency situations as it is for individuals.
If you are a business owner, you should develop comprehensive emergency plans to protect your employees, your customers, and to ensure the survival of your business operations.
What you should do:
- Develop a comprehensive emergency plan for your business
- Work closely with the Fire Department in your planning process. Coordination is the key to success
- Make sure an evacuation plan is a vital part of your emergency plan
- Maintain an accurate list of all employees, their phone numbers and emergency contact numbers for use in the event of an emergency.
- If you have a home-operated business, don’t assume your homeowner’s insurance will cover your business. You might need an endorsement on your insurance policy to cover business losses. Check with your insurance agent !
